Introduction Installation Thank you for buying this hood, we hope that it makes an attractive and useful addition to your kitchen. This appliance has been designed for use as an exhausting (air evacuation to the outside) or filtering (indoor air re-cycling) hood. This handbook contains information which will help you to install and use your new hood, and we recommend that you read it fully before you start.

Using the Hood A 0 1 2 3 T B C D E F To illuminate the cooking area underneath the hood, push the light control button in to the “on” position. To switch off, press again to return to the “off” position. To operate the hood, press the button for the required speed - select: 1 low, 2 medium, or 3 high speed. The neon indicator light (if fitted) will light up to show when the fan is operating. To switch off, press the “off” button.

Installation Regulations and standards Mounting height Before you start please read instructions carefully. All installations, service and repair work must be in accordance with local standards and regulations. The cooker hood must be fitted at least 650 mm above a gas or electric hob. If cooker / hob instructions give a different figure to that given above, then the higher measurement should be followed.
Installation Method 1: Re-circulation (dual filtration) Assembly The fan draws cooking fumes through the washable grease filters into the underside of the hood, then through the carbon filter, to remove odours before returning clean air to the kitchen via the air ducting vents. 2. Fit the carbon filter (if supplied may be packed separately) by engaging it onto the peg in the centre of the fan grille and twisting in either direction by a quarter turn (90˚) until it is gripped securely.
Installation Method 2: Extraction through an outside wall Wall vent kit and ducting The fan draws cooking fumes through the washable grease filter into the underside of the hood, then the fumes are expelled through a duct or directly through an outside wall. This method may require you to contact the Customer Care Centre to purchase a ducting kit. You may however prefer to use your existing ducting, if it is appropriate.

Installation Electrical connection Figure 6 This appliance is double insulated for safety and therefore does not require an earth connection to the mains inlet. Typical example of a double pole fused spur outlet The wires in the mains lead are coloured in accordance with the following code: ON Blue = neutral, Brown = live.
